What is the origin of the first name David?
David is a masculine given name of Hebrew origin, meaning "beloved." It is a biblical name, borne by the second king of Israel and one of its greatest heroes. David has been a popular name in the Western world for centuries, symbolizing courage and leadership.

What was the context in France in 1991?
Occupation of the town hall of Saint-Laurent-des-Arbres, in Gard, by sons of harkis protesting against their social situation; it was followed by violence committed in Narbonne from June 20 and clashes between the police by around a hundred young harkis from the Cité des Oliviers in Narbonne which culminated in the night of June 23 to 24. In June-July the children of harkis organize a protest movement in the south of France. signing of the Sangatte protocol between France and the United Kingdom, relating to border controls and the police, to judicial cooperation in criminal matters , civil security and mutual assistance, concerning the cross-Channel fixed link. France adheres to the nuclear non-proliferation treaty of 1968.
